If your uPVC window won't close properly, it may be due to a gap between the frame and the sash. This may not just cause draughts but could also cause water damage and damp. To test this, you can try putting a piece of paper between the frame and the sash to see if it can be sealed.

To solve this issue, you'll need to remove the seal around the frame and sash. You'll then have to remove the locking mechanism from its location inside the frame. This requires the aid of a tool such as an flat screwdriver or torch to reach the gearbox. After you have removed your gearbox, you will need to replace it with a brand new one with the same type and size.

Repair UPVC window frames

If your uPVC windows have cracks or holes, or even a broken window seal It is crucial to repair them immediately. These problems can cause the glass to fog and could lead to water leaks. Furthermore, the frame damage can decrease the insulation value of your home, which can result in higher energy bills. Luckily, most of these issues can be addressed with simple DIY repairs or by hiring a professional with experience.

UPVC window repair is more economical than replacing the entire window, but there are instances when it is better to replace the entire window. This is especially true if the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are many factors that affect the cost of UPVC window replacement, such as the type of material and the amount of work required. A complete replacement could cost between $100 and $1000 per window. The price will differ based on the severity of damage and whether or whether it is necessary to replace the window.
